Willett Family Estate Single Barrel Bourbon Whiskey Aged 14 Years - Willett Family Estate Bottled Bourbon is a very unusual whiskey in many regards. The Bourbon label exists for the sole purpose of the Willett family's Private Barrel Selection Program, and is the only label of its kind in existence. It is an un-chill filtered, barrel proof, straight bourbon whiskey of unusual depth and complexity.
Willett Family Estate Bottled Single Barrel Bourbons are one of the rarest USA bourbon releases on the market, and they're always bottled at cask strength. The 12 to 23 year olds are the unicorns - the rarest of the rare. Think about the cost of holding a bourbon for 14 years and then pouring it straight from the barrel into a bottle at a whopping 59.3% ABV or 118.6 US Proof!!
Willett Family Estate releases used to be common place at liquor stores across America. Today, they're a rare sight. Many bottles get purchased directly at the distillery. Their prices have gone up significantly in the last two years. Some releases are so rare, they're unconfirmed old barrels of whisky purchased from the Pappy Van Winkle family.
